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Smallbrook Junction to London Marylebone start from as little as £32.60

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Smallbrook Junction to London Marylebone start from £63.60 one way, or £78.10 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Smallbrook Junction to London Marylebone are available for £70.00 one way, or £120.70 return

Exploring Smallbrook Junction Train Station

Tucked away on the picturesque Isle of Wight, Smallbrook Junction is a unique train station that serves as a vital interchange point rather than a bustling hub for daily commuters. This charming station primarily facilitates connections with the Island Line and the Isle of Wight Steam Railway, making it a hidden gem for steam train enthusiasts and history buffs. While Smallbrook Junction might not offer the conveniences of larger stations, it boasts a unique character and a strategic position that draws visitors from far and wide.

Facilities and Amenities at Smallbrook Junction Station

Unlike most train stations, Smallbrook Junction does not feature a ticket office or ticket machines, meaning you will need to purchase your tickets beforehand or via alternative means, such as online. Travelers will find a few helpful amenities including an induction loop and customer help points. The station serves as an interchange, so while there are no direct road access points, assistance is provided for boarding and alighting trains by the train's guard. Travelers with special needs can utilize ramps for accessible train access, ensuring a smooth transition for all passengers.

However, it's worth noting the absence of waiting rooms, accessible toilets, and refreshment facilities. Instead, this station focuses on connectivity and ease of use, perfectly suiting its role as a quaint interchange for the Island's public transportation network.

Everything you need to know about London Marylebone Station

Discovering London Marylebone Station

If you're planning a journey through the charming cityscape of London, you'll likely pass through London Marylebone Station. Known for its Victorian architecture and strategic location, this station is not just a transportation hub but a gateway to some of the most vibrant areas around the UK. Whether you're a daily commuter or an occasional traveler, understanding the facilities and opportunities at London Marylebone can make your journey smoother and more enjoyable.

Station Facilities and Amenities

London Marylebone Station is equipped with a range of facilities designed to ensure a convenient and accessible experience for all travelers. There is a well-staffed ticket office, open from early morning to late at night, along with ticket machines accessible to those with disabilities. You can rest easy knowing that step-free access is available throughout the station, making it accessible for everyone. Additionally, induction loops are in place for those with hearing impairments.

Although there aren’t waiting rooms, the station does provide seating areas. You will also find public toilets, accessible toilets, and baby changing facilities within the station, which are essential for any long-distance journey. If you're looking for a place to grab a bite or a coffee, there are various food outlets and coffee shops. The station even hosts a small selection of shops, including a newsagent, a flower stall, and a shoe repairer among others. Wi-Fi connectivity is readily available, ensuring you remain connected while on the move.

Onward Travel from London Marylebone

At London Marylebone Station, you have access to a multitude of onward travel options. The taxi rank right outside the station provides easy connections, with buses also readily available nearby. Those heading into the heart of London can make use of the Marylebone Underground station, which is on the Bakerloo Line. A short walk will take you to Baker Street station, where you can board Circle, Hammersmith and City, Jubilee, and Metropolitan Line services.

For those keen on cycling, you'll be pleased to find a Santander Cycles docking station located conveniently at Boston Place, right at the side of Marylebone Station. A good amount of secure bicycle storage is also offered for season ticket holders, perfect for those integrating cycling into their daily commute.
